/--
We do not generate code for `declName` if
- Its type is a proposition.
- Its type is a type former.
- It is tagged as `[macro_inline]`.
- It is a type class instance.
Remark: we still generate code for declarations tagged as `[inline]`
and `[specialize]` since they can be partially applied.
-/
def shouldGenerateCode (declName : Name) : CoreM Bool := do
if (← isCompIrrelevant |>.run') then return false
let env ← getEnv
if isExtern env declName then return true
let some info ← getDeclInfo? declName | return false
unless info.hasValue (allowOpaque := true) do return false
if hasMacroInlineAttribute env declName then return false
if (getImplementedBy? env declName).isSome then return false
if (← Meta.isMatcher declName) then return false
if isCasesOnRecursor env declName then return false
-- TODO: check if type class instance
return true
where
isCompIrrelevant : MetaM Bool := do
let info ← getConstInfo declName
Meta.isProp info.type <||> Meta.isTypeFormerType info.type
/--
A checkpoint in code generation to print all declarations in between
compiler passes in order to ease debugging.
The trace can be viewed with `set_option trace.Compiler.step true`.
-/
def checkpoint (stepName : Name) (decls : Array Decl) : CompilerM Unit := do
for decl in decls do
trace[Compiler.stat] "{decl.name} : {decl.size}"
withOptions (fun opts => opts.setBool `pp.motives.pi false) do
let clsName := `Compiler ++ stepName
if (← Lean.isTracingEnabledFor clsName) then
Lean.addTrace clsName m!"size: {decl.size}\n{← ppDecl' decl}"
if compiler.check.get (← getOptions) then
decl.check
if compiler.check.get (← getOptions) then
checkDeadLocalDecls decls
namespace PassManager
def run (declNames : Array Name) : CompilerM (Array IR.Decl) := withAtLeastMaxRecDepth 8192 do
/-
Note: we need to increase the recursion depth because we currently do to save phase1
declarations in .olean files. Then, we have to recursively compile all dependencies,
and it often creates a very deep recursion.
Moreover, some declarations get very big during simplification.
-/
let declNames ← declNames.filterM (shouldGenerateCode ·)
if declNames.isEmpty then return #[]
let mut decls ← declNames.mapM toDecl
decls := markRecDecls decls
let manager ← getPassManager
for pass in manager.passes do
decls ← withTraceNode `Compiler (fun _ => return m!"new compiler phase: {pass.phase}, pass: {pass.name}") do
withPhase pass.phase <| pass.run decls
withPhase pass.phaseOut <| checkpoint pass.name decls
if (← Lean.isTracingEnabledFor `Compiler.result) then
for decl in decls do
-- We display the declaration saved in the environment because the names have been normalized
let some decl' ← getDeclAt? decl.name .mono | unreachable!
Lean.addTrace `Compiler.result m!"size: {decl.size}\n{← ppDecl' decl'}"
let opts ← getOptions
-- If the new compiler is disabled, then all of the saved IR was built with the old compiler,
-- which causes IR type mismatches with IR generated by the new compiler.
if !(compiler.enableNew.get opts) then
return #[]
let irDecls ← IR.toIR decls
let env ← getEnv
let ⟨log, res⟩ := IR.compile env opts irDecls
for msg in log do
addTrace `Compiler.IR m!"{msg}"
match res with
| .ok env =>
setEnv env
return irDecls
| .error s => throwError s
end PassManager
